Meghan Markle 'made the Queen giggle' as special bond revealed

Meghan Markle is said to have made the Queen "giggle" while the two embarked on a Royal trip to Liverpool City Region together back in 2018.

The Duchess was accompanied by her late grandmother-in-law to the opening ceremony of the new Mersey Gateway Bridge. The pair could be seen sharing a heart-warming moment during their official engagements.

It came just weeks after Meghan married Prince Harry, and the Duchess appeared to get along swimmingly with Queen Elizabeth II.

A news clip in the new Netflix series Harry & Meghan sees the event discussed. Viewers are told Meghan had “had the Queen in stitches” and “you rarely see the Queen giggle".

At the ceremony, the late Queen appeared in good spirits, with photos taken at the opening showing her beaming from ear to ear, while Meghan leaned over to share something with her. As previously reported, it looked like the Royals were sharing a private joke as they sat watching the opening ceremony, with Meghan and the Queen both boasting massive smiles.

After officially opening the Mersey Gateway Bridge, the monarch and her granddaughter-in-law left for Storyhouse in Chester and then walked to Chester Town Hall where attended a lunch as guests of Chester City Council.
